    I've just learned it depends on how heavy you are, and your personal chemistry. I have over a hundred pounds to lose, and am currently eating about 1/3 of my exercise cals (those are the ones you burn on top of you base cals e.g. 1200) But if you don't have as much to lose, eat those calories so your body doesn't turn on you and start burning lean tissue for fuel. There are lots of great threads on this written by banks. You can do a search in the forum. Hope this helps more than it confuses! :laugh:

    Stop thinking in days - look at the bigger picture and see how you look over several days or a week - think in terms of average calories per day in a week - this is how I have approached it and it seems to work (this includes sometimes eating exercise calories and sometimes not all of them) :glasses:
